Kat West, head of the Multnomah County (Portland, OR) Office of Sustainability had a lot of sleepless nights as she considered the possibility of climate refugees inundating her region as the West and Midwest become increasingly drought-stricken. How can you plan for something that is so uncertain? What if a wave of refugees does become reality and you haven’t prepared at all?
As West helped draft the Climate Action Plan three years ago and pored over research on climate disruption, she found herself unable to sleep at night.
“Then I came to a place: I can try to make my community as resilient as possible. And that allowed me to sleep again.”
